🇹🇷 Moments from Our Scientists in Türkiye

During their ongoing vaccine manufacturing training in Türkiye, Prof. Dr. Alexzander Asea and Eng. Jeff Ssebagala visited the KeyVAC Vaccine Manufacturing Facility in Ankara for a full-day technical engagement.

They were hosted by Chief Eng. Ali and accompanied by Mrs. Ilksen, Member of the Turkish Parliament.

The visit provided valuable exposure to vaccine manufacturing processes, technologies and operations, while strengthening opportunities for knowledge exchange, technology transfer and future collaboration.

Every experience and partnership contributes to the journey toward strengthening Africa’s vaccine manufacturing capacity and health security. 🌍💉

Building Vaccine Manufacturing Expertise in Türkiye 🇹🇷💉
Building vaccine manufacturing capacity starts with knowledge, hands-on training, and continuous learning.

Our Vaccine Access Initiative (VAI) team in Ankara, Türkiye 🇹🇷 is currently undergoing specialised training in vaccine manufacturing. As part of this capacity-building programme, the team is also participating in a research animal handling course at the Nesa Laboratory of Experimental Animals, leading to an internationally recognised certification.

This experience is strengthening our team’s technical expertise and advancing VAI’s vision of building sustainable vaccine manufacturing and life sciences capacity in Africa. 🌍

Under the leadership of H.E. Amb. Nusura Tiperu, the Vaccine Access Initiative (VAI) Uganda, a subsidiary of Microhaem Scientifics (MHS), has signed a landmark collaboration with Hacettepe University Vaccine Institute (HUVI), Hacettepe University (HU), and ToxLab R&D Consultancy.
